
China is investigating a new satellite image of debris in the southern Indian Ocean, potentially from missing flight MH370, Malaysian officials say.Malaysia’s acting transport minister read out the news as he was handed it during his daily briefing.
The new image is from 18 March, two days after initial satellite pictures of possible debris, and shows an object 22m by 13m, 120km from the first site.
Flight MH370 disappeared on 8 March carrying 239 people.
Malaysian officials suspect the plane, en route from Kuala Lumpur to Beijing, was deliberately taken off course. – bbc.com
